Philip C. Schwenn Sr., age 85 of Suring, passed away on Wednesday September 10th, 2025 after a lengthy illness of 8 years. Philip was born on September 3rd, 1940 in Milwaukee, WI to Walter and Helen (Volk) Schwenn. They later moved to Kelly Lake where he met and married his wife Marlene (Detert) Schwenn on June 27th, 1964. Philip attended schools and Vocational School in Milwaukee and then worked as a mechanic at Kelly Lake, for his wife's uncle, Eugene, at Detert's TV & Repair and lastly finishing his career of many years at Nu-Line/Evenflo. Philip's lifelong hobby was his love for CB and Ham Radios and he had talked with people all over the world. He had the ability to fix just about anything and was often called upon by friends and neighbors for help. He also took very good care of his special needs son up until his illness wouldn't allow him the strength to do so any longer. His love and bond with Philip Jr. was like no other and that also showed throughout all his friendships.
Phil is survived by his daughters, Kim (Steven Welch) Krause of Shawano and Lisa Kuriatnyk of Milwaukee; grandchildren, Taylor Krause of Shawano, Alex, Zachary and Kadence Kuriatnyk of Milwaukee. He is further survived by many other nieces, nephews, other relatives, friends and his very special bunch at Laverne & Gail's Diner.
He was preceded in death by his wife, Marlene; sons, Philip II and Gary. He was further preceded in death by his sister, three brothers and their spouses.
Visitation will be held on Monday, September 15, 2025 at Gruetzmacher Funeral Home in Suring from 10am until the memorial service at 11am with Father Antonio De Los Santos officiating. Philip will be interred at St. Michael Catholic Cemetery beside his wife and sons. Gruetzmacher Funeral Home is assisting the family with arrangements.
